What is STD Testing?

STD testing involves a series of medical tests to detect any sexually transmitted infections (STIs). These infections, which can be caused by bacteria, viruses, or parasites, can often go unnoticed for long periods, as many STDs don’t exhibit obvious symptoms. Getting tested regularly is one of the best ways to ensure that you’re free from infections, even if you feel perfectly fine.

Many people believe that they are not at risk, especially when they don’t exhibit symptoms. However, it’s crucial to understand that some STDs, like chlamydia and gonorrhea, can often be asymptomatic. Even if you’re feeling healthy, you could still be unknowingly carrying an infection and potentially passing it on to others.

  1. Early Detection Saves Lives


Early detection of sexually transmitted diseases is key to effective treatment. Many STDs, such as HIV, syphilis, and hepatitis, can have serious long-term health effects if left untreated. The earlier these conditions are caught, the better the chance for successful treatment and prevention of severe complications. Getting tested regularly ensures that you can address any health issues promptly.

Common STDs and the Importance of Testing

Here are some of the most common STDs tested during screening, and why they matter:

  • Chlamydia and Gonorrhea


These are two of the most common bacterial STDs and are often asymptomatic. Untreated chlamydia and gonorrhea can lead to infertility in both men and women, making early detection critical.

  • HIV


HIV attacks the immune system, making it harder for the body to fight off infections. Early testing helps you manage the condition and prevent the spread of the virus.

  • Syphilis


Syphilis can cause long-term complications if not treated early. Testing for syphilis is essential, especially for those who have had multiple sexual partners or unprotected sex.

  • Herpes


Although there’s no cure for herpes, regular testing helps you manage outbreaks and prevent transmission.

  • Hepatitis B and C


Both hepatitis B and C can cause chronic liver diseases. Regular screening for hepatitis is important, especially if you’ve had unprotected sex or share needles.
